SharePoint 2010: оповещения в блогах - PullRequest
1 голос
/ 20 апреля 2011

При создании оповещения для одного поста в блоге я бы предположил , что вы будете получать уведомление по электронной почте каждый раз, когда к этому посту будет добавлен комментарий. Это не так.

Предупреждение будет уведомлять вас только о любых изменениях, внесенных в фактический элемент в списке сообщений (например, если вы измените текст в полях "Заголовок" или "Текст").

Кто-нибудь знает хороший способ создания оповещения, чтобы уведомить пользователя, когда комментарий оставлен в посте? В идеале, я собираюсь повторить здесь поведение на стеке потока, где вы можете получать уведомления, когда кто-то добавляет комментарии или ответы к вашему сообщению.

Ответы [ 3 ]

2 голосов
/ 21 апреля 2011

Решение, которое перечислил Реймунд, работает для отдельных блогов.

Нам это было нужно для каждого блога, поэтому я написал Event Receiver и использовал Feature Stapling , чтобы прикрепить его к шаблону сайта блога. Таким образом, каждый раз, когда кто-то публикует комментарий, я проверяю, против какого поста был сделан комментарий, ищите создателя этого поста и отправляете им электронное письмо.

1 голос
/ 21 апреля 2011

Комментарии блога обрабатываются как списки в Sharepoint

enter image description here

если вы создаете рабочий процесс, когда элемент добавляется в этот список, чтобы отправить вам электронное письмо о создании и / или изменении, тогда ваше требование удовлетворено. Для этого вам понадобится Sharepoint Designer. Дайте мне знать, если вам нужна помощь, я покажу вам пошаговые процедуры, если хотите.

0 голосов
/ 22 апреля 2011

Вы можете использовать функцию оповещения OOB, встроенную в SharePoint.Просто установите предупреждение в списке комментариев.Вы также можете сделать это с помощью приемника событий и сшивания объектов.

...